Insurance and Emergency Tree Removal in SC
The https://louisrdah982.lucialpiazzale.com/privacy-tree-planting-1 first things residents ask after a tree falls: does insurance cover emergency tree service? Generally speaking:
- Yes, if the tree hits a structure: Nearly all homeowners insurance policies do cover tree removal when a tree strikes your shed. Maybe not, if it just falls in the yard: If a tree falls in your lawn without hitting any property, many policies may not cover removal — or may cover only a partial amount. Coverage for debris removal: Some policies include separate debris removal provisions that can help with expenses.
We always recommend calling your insurance company immediately a tree falls. Our team can supply documentation to help with your insurance claim.
Who Pays When a Tree Falls?
Generally, the homeowner where the tree ends up is liable for removal — whether or not the tree grew on a neighboring property. There are exceptions:
- If your neighbor's tree was clearly diseased and they neglected to address it, they might be held responsible Municipal trees that come down are sometimes the responsibility of local municipality Utility companies usually address trees affecting power lines
